IN NO EVENT SHALL THE + * AUTHORS OR COPYRIGHT HOLDERS BE LIABLE FOR ANY CLAIM, DAMAGES OR OTHER + * LIABILITY, WHETHER IN AN ACTION OF CONTRACT, TORT OR OTHERWISE, ARISING FROM, + * OUT OF OR IN CONNECTION WITH THE SOFTWARE OR THE USE OR OTHER DEALINGS IN + * THE SOFTWARE. + ******************************************************************************/ + +#include "dxbc_bytecode_editor.h" +#include "dxbc_container.h" + +namespace DXBCBytecode +{ +DXBCBytecode::Operation Edit::oper(OpcodeType o, const rdcarray &operands) +{ + Operation ret; + ret.operation = o; + ret.operands = operands; + + // fxc doesn't like outputs that are selected, promote them to masked.. + if(!ret.operands.empty() && (ret.operands[0].flags & Operand::FLAG_SELECTED)) + { + ret.operands[0].flags = Operand::FLAG_MASKED; + ret.operands[0].numComponents = NUMCOMPS_4; + } + + return ret; +} + +ProgramEditor::ProgramEditor(const DXBC::DXBCContainer *container, bytebuf &outBlob) + : Program(container->GetDXBCByteCode()->GetTokens()), m_OutBlob(outBlob) +{ + m_SM51 = (m_Major == 0x5 && m_Minor == 0x1); + + m_OutBlob = container->GetShaderBlob(); + + DecodeProgram(); +} + +ProgramEditor::~ProgramEditor() +{ + DXBC::DXBCContainer::ReplaceDXBCBytecode(m_OutBlob, EncodeProgram()); +} + +/* + +this is the rough order of declarations. Sometimes the order is different so it's *unlikely* that +the global order matters strongly but we keep to it where possible just in case. + +E.g. geometry shaders declare outputs after temps, pixel shaders the other way around + +*/ + +static const rdcarray opcodeOrder = { + OPCODE_DCL_INPUT_CONTROL_POINT_COUNT, + + OPCODE_DCL_OUTPUT_CONTROL_POINT_COUNT, + + OPCODE_DCL_TESS_DOMAIN, + + OPCODE_DCL_TESS_PARTITIONING, + + OPCODE_DCL_TESS_OUTPUT_PRIMITIVE, + + OPCODE_DCL_HS_MAX_TESSFACTOR, + + OPCODE_DCL_GLOBAL_FLAGS, + + OPCODE_DCL_CONSTANT_BUFFER, + + OPCODE_DCL_SAMPLER, + + // sorted by space, then register. Types can be intermixed as a result + O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E, O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E_RAW, O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E_STRUCTURED, + + // sorted by space, then register. Types can be intermixed as a result + O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_TYPED, O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_RAW, + O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_STRUCTURED, + + OPCODE_DCL_FUNCTION_BODY, + + OPCODE_DCL_FUNCTION_TABLE, + + OPCODE_DCL_INTERFACE, + + // these can be mixed in signature order + OPCODE_DCL_INPUT_PS, OPCODE_DCL_INPUT_PS_SIV, + // last of the input group + OPCODE_DCL_INPUT_PS_SGV, + + // these can in any order + OPCODE_DCL_INPUT, OPCODE_DCL_INPUT_SIV, OPCODE_DCL_INPUT_SGV, + + // similarly in any order + OPCODE_DCL_OUTPUT, OPCODE_DCL_OUTPUT_SIV, OPCODE_DCL_OUTPUT_SGV, + + OPCODE_DCL_TEMPS, + + OPCODE_DCL_INDEX_RANGE, + + OPCODE_DCL_INDEXABLE_TEMP, + + OPCODE_DCL_THREAD_GROUP, + + OPCODE_DCL_THREAD_GROUP_SHARED_MEMORY_STRUCTURED, + + OPCODE_DCL_THREAD_GROUP_SHARED_MEMORY_RAW, + + OPCODE_DCL_GS_INPUT_PRIMITIVE, + + OPCODE_DCL_STREAM, + + // unknown + OPCODE_DCL_GS_INSTANCE_COUNT, + + OPCODE_DCL_GS_OUTPUT_PRIMITIVE_TOPOLOGY, + + // geometry outputs here + + OPCODE_DCL_MAX_OUTPUT_VERTEX_COUNT, + + // these happen in the separate phase declarations + OPCODE_DCL_HS_FORK_PHASE_INSTANCE_COUNT, OPCODE_DCL_HS_JOIN_PHASE_INSTANCE_COUNT, +}; + +size_t ProgramEditor::GetDeclarationPosition(OpcodeType op) +{ + const int32_t opBoundary = opcodeOrder.indexOf(op); + + // find the first declaration after resources + size_t i; + for(i = 0; i < m_Declarations.size(); i++) + { + // resources go before these declarations + int32_t idx = opcodeOrder.indexOf(m_Declarations[i].declaration); + + if(idx > opBoundary) + break; + } + + return i; +} + +uint32_t ProgramEditor::AddTemp() +{ + for(Declaration &decl : m_Declarations) + { + if(decl.declaration == OPCODE_DCL_TEMPS) + { + uint32_t ret = decl.numTemps; + decl.numTemps++; + return ret; + } + } + + Declaration decl; + decl.declaration = OPCODE_DCL_TEMPS; + decl.numTemps = 1; + + m_Declarations.insert(GetDeclarationPosition(OPCODE_DCL_TEMPS), decl); + + return 0; +} + +Edit::ResourceIdentifier ProgramEditor::DeclareResource(const ResourceDecl &desc, uint32_t space, + uint32_t regLow, uint32_t regHigh) +{ + Edit::ResourceIdentifier identifier = {0, ~0U}; + + Declaration decl; + + decl.operand.type = TYPE_RESOURCE; + + if(m_SM51) + { + decl.space = space; + decl.operand.indices.resize(3); + + // the next identifier is the one after all the UAVs, in SM51 they're assigned from 0... + // because they don't correspond to binding registers and are effectively bytecode-local + for(const Declaration &d : m_Declarations) + { + if(d.declaration == O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E || d.declaration == O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E_RAW || + d.declaration == O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E_STRUCTURED) + identifier.first++; + } + + decl.operand.indices[0].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[0].index = identifier.first; + decl.operand.indices[1].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[1].index = regLow; + decl.operand.indices[2].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[2].index = regHigh; + + identifier.second = regLow; + } + else + { + decl.operand.indices.resize(1); + decl.operand.indices[0].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[0].index = regLow; + identifier.first = regLow; + } + + if(desc.raw) + { + decl.declaration = O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E_RAW; + } + else if(desc.structured) + { + decl.declaration = O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E_STRUCTURED; + + decl.structured.stride = desc.stride; + } + else + { + decl.declaration = O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E; + + decl.resource.sampleCount = 0; + switch(desc.type) + { + case TextureType::Buffer: dec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_BUFFER; break; + case TextureType::Texture1D: dec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E1D; break; + case TextureType::Texture1DArray: + dec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E1DARRAY; + break; + case TextureType::Texture2D: dec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E2D; break; + case TextureType::Texture2DArray: + dec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E2DARRAY; + break; + case TextureType::Texture2DMS: + case TextureType::Texture2DMSArray: + { + decl.resource.dim = desc.type == TextureType::Texture2DMSArray + ? R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E2DMSARRAY + : R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E2DMS; + decl.resource.sampleCount = desc.sampleCount; + break; + } + case TextureType::Texture3D: dec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E3D; break; + case TextureType::TextureCube: dec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URECUBE; break; + case TextureType::TextureCubeArray: + decl.resource.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URECUBEARRAY; + break; + default: + RDCERR("Invalid texture type in declaration: %s", ToStr(desc.type).c_str()); + return {~0U, ~0U}; + } + + switch(desc.compType) + { + case CompType::Float: decl.resource.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_FLOAT; break; + case CompType::UNorm: decl.resource.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_UNORM; break; + case CompType::SNorm: decl.resource.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_SNORM; break; + case CompType::UInt: decl.resource.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_UINT; break; + case CompType::SInt: decl.resource.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_SINT; break; + default: + RDCERR("Invalid component type in declaration: %s", ToStr(desc.compType).c_str()); + return {~0U, ~0U}; + } + + decl.resource.resType[1] = decl.resource.resType[0]; + decl.resource.resType[2] = decl.resource.resType[0]; + decl.resource.resType[3] = decl.resource.resType[0]; + } + + // add at the end of the resources. This may not preserve space/reg sorting depending on the + // declared space or registers (but most likely we will always declare with a high space to not + // stomp on the application's existing bindings) + m_Declarations.insert(GetDeclarationPosition(OPCODE_DCL_RESOURCE_STRUCTURED), decl); + + return identifier; +} + +Edit::ResourceIdentifier ProgramEditor::DeclareUAV(const ResourceDecl &desc, uint32_t space, + uint32_t regLow, uint32_t regHigh) +{ + Edit::ResourceIdentifier identifier = {0, ~0U}; + + Declaration decl; + + decl.operand.type = TYPE_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W; + + if(m_SM51) + { + decl.space = space; + decl.operand.indices.resize(3); + + // the next identifier is the one after all the UAVs, in SM51 they're assigned from 0... + // because they don't correspond to binding registers and are effectively bytecode-local + for(const Declaration &d : m_Declarations) + { + if(d.declaration == O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_TYPED || + d.declaration == O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_RAW || + d.declaration == O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_STRUCTURED) + identifier.first++; + } + + decl.operand.indices[0].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[0].index = identifier.first; + decl.operand.indices[1].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[1].index = regLow; + decl.operand.indices[2].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[2].index = regHigh; + + identifier.second = regLow; + } + else + { + decl.operand.indices.resize(1); + decl.operand.indices[0].absolute = true; + decl.operand.indices[0].index = regLow; + identifier.first = regLow; + } + + if(desc.raw) + { + decl.declaration = O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_RAW; + + decl.raw.rov = desc.rov; + decl.raw.globallyCoherant = desc.globallyCoherant; + } + else if(desc.structured) + { + decl.declaration = O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_STRUCTURED; + + decl.structured.stride = desc.stride; + + decl.structured.hasCounter = desc.hasCounter; + decl.structured.rov = desc.rov; + decl.structured.globallyCoherant = desc.globallyCoherant; + } + else + { + decl.declaration = O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_TYPED; + + decl.uav_typed.rov = desc.rov; + decl.uav_typed.globallyCoherant = desc.globallyCoherant; + + switch(desc.type) + { + case TextureType::Buffer: dec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_BUFFER; break; + case TextureType::Texture1D: dec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E1D; break; + case TextureType::Texture1DArray: + dec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E1DARRAY; + break; + case TextureType::Texture2D: dec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E2D; break; + case TextureType::Texture2DArray: + dec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E2DARRAY; + break; + case TextureType::Texture3D: dec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URE3D; break; + case TextureType::TextureCube: dec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URECUBE; break; + case TextureType::TextureCubeArray: + decl.uav_typed.dim = RESOURCE_DIMENSION_TEXTURECUBEARRAY; + break; + default: + RDCERR("Invalid texture type in declaration: %s", ToStr(desc.type).c_str()); + return {~0U, ~0U}; + } + + switch(desc.compType) + { + case CompType::Float: decl.uav_typed.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_FLOAT; break; + case CompType::UNorm: decl.uav_typed.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_UNORM; break; + case CompType::SNorm: decl.uav_typed.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_SNORM; break; + case CompType::UInt: decl.uav_typed.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_UINT; break; + case CompType::SInt: decl.uav_typed.resType[0] = DXBC::RETURN_TYPE_SINT; break; + default: + RDCERR("Invalid component type in declaration: %s", ToStr(desc.compType).c_str()); + return {~0U, ~0U}; + } + + decl.uav_typed.resType[1] = decl.uav_typed.resType[0]; + decl.uav_typed.resType[2] = decl.uav_typed.resType[0]; + decl.uav_typed.resType[3] = decl.uav_typed.resType[0]; + } + + // add at the end of the UAVs. This may not preserve space/reg sorting depending on the declared + // space or registers (but most likely we will always declare with a high space to not stomp on + // the application's existing bindings) + m_Declarations.insert(GetDeclarationPosition(OPCODE_DCL_UNORDERED_ACCESS_VIEW_STRUCTURED), decl);
